## Snapscrub — Environments

Hey on-call: Snapscrub strips EXIF from every upload before it hits the CDN. Staging runs the scrubber in dry-run mode (it logs, doesn't strip), so don't panic if staging images keep GPS tags. Prod strips everything except orientation. If scrubbing backs up, check the worker pool first. Current prod settings are below.

config for yahof-tajop:
zorath:
  pin: 7493
  metrics_host: metrics.zorath.tolvaqsys.internal
  tenant: praiel
  seal: seal_fd9cd4f1

## Configuration

Graphweave renders dependency graphs from your lockfiles, so it needs read access to the internal package registry at Ferndale Labs. Copy `.env.example` to `.env` and set `GRAPHWEAVE_REGISTRY_URL` to the staging registry before your first run. Then add the registry token on the next line, exactly as issued:

sealed setting: LEDGER_TOKEN20=6148d35bbb480b0ab79e

Action item from the Fanline incident: plugin authors must respect the broker's backpressure signals instead of buffering unbounded fan-out locally. The SDK now exposes a bounded queue with explicit shed behavior, and plugins that exceed it will be throttled at the gateway. Please validate your handlers against the new limits, which are defined by the constants below.

tuning constants:
THRESHOLDS = {
    "kelix": 280,
    "druvan": 756,
    "oliael": 399,
}

Management Meeting Minutes — Customer Concentration

Present: Dario, Lenke, Sam, and the finance crew. Main topic: Brellman Foods now accounts for 41% of revenue, up from 33% last year. Everyone agreed that's too many eggs in one basket. Actions: Lenke to map mid-market prospects in the Torvald region; Sam to draft tiered pricing for smaller accounts. Review in four weeks. The board's view on diversification is noted confidentially below.

board note of yahig-yahif: Silmirox Works plans to raise the Aldius list price by 18.5 percent in January. The steering committee signed off on a budget of $141.9 million for Project Tamix. The renewal with Eliysek Logistics closes at $114.1 million a year, 18.9 percent below the last contract. Project Gordor slips by a full year because of the supplier delay.